It is well known that counter insurgency expert Sir Robert Thompson, after his β€˜success’ in Malaya, went to Vietnam, under the title of British Advisory Mission, to help the Americans. He was head of the mission until 1965, subsequently visiting Saigon a number of times before being appointed a special consultant by President Nixon. Less ... Read more
